Absoluteworld building one is part of the Absolute development's 5 composite structures and is something to behold. Dubbed the "Marilyn Monroe building" it is simply stunning to look at and is 56 stories high.
The Absoluteworld building two is also stylish and curvy and is more reminiscent of a Grecian urn, but for my taste lacks the sex appeal of building one. Building two is some 50 stories in height. These condo complexes will be located in downtown Mississauga, Ontario just outside of Toronto. Yansong Ma, a Chinese architect and founder of his own Beijing design studio, devised these fabulous edifices.
Fernbrook Homes and Cityzen Development Group commissioned the project and are the main builders. They held a creative challenge called the Absolute Design Ideas Competition in which some 90 entries were received from over 60 countries. Yansong Ma's design was chosen as the winner and his company MAD studio was commissioned to devise the blueprints. Construction began in the spring of 2007 and should be completed and available to occupy by 2010.

Besides the towers there is a center called the Absolute Club that is an exclusive recreation and gym area offering various amenities only to owners of an Absolute condo. The Club area features over 30,000 square feet of space and also includes indoor and outdoor swimming pools, a billiards room, media room and library etc.
The floor plans offer one and two bedroom apartments with an upstairs entry to the bedrooms. The various sizes are in the amount of square footage one prefers. You can have a spacious or smaller condo, depending upon your preferences. Some even include dens. A deeded parking space is also included in the purchase price.
